Changing an event after it has already been published Carol Sicard, Human Resources Director • Staff is settled • Has asked for a new position to assist with risk management insurance Julie Barwig • Over 250 activities were coordinated last year – will not do as many this year • Will work with other departments to find better systems • Mini-grand opening for pollinator pocket Joe Bennett, City Administrator, presented the following: Strategic Plan Successes 2024-2025 Strategic Focus Area: Economic Development • Launched the “Welcome to Smyrna” new business program. • Established the small business assistance program using Placer.ai. • Completed the City branding process. • Kicked off the downtown master plan process. • Economic Development is working with Trust for Public Land to develop additional trails as a catalyst for further development. • Successfully conducted the second Smyrna Safe Business Program which has expanded to 25 local businesses. Strategic Focus Area: Quality of Place • Construction of the Ward 7 splash pad in underway. • Construction of the downtown restrooms and 2-5 yo park is underway. • Downtown surface lot construction is beginning within the next week. • The short-term rental monitoring software is active. Strategic Focus Area: Public Safety and Security • Real-Time Crime Center build out is complete. • Fire Department completed their 2025-2030 strategic plan. • First ever Community Risk Assessment completed. • Fire Department obtained Applicant Status for Agency Accreditation. • Replaced two fire apparatus and completed upgrades to fire station 1.
